Beginning February 9, the PlayStation Store introduces 18 new games, spanning various platforms including PS4 and PS5. The releases kick off with Disciples: Domination on PS5, followed by Crisol: Theater of Idols and Flying Aces: Legend of the Red Baron, both on February 10 for PS5.
On February 11, Romeo is a Dead Man arrives exclusively on PS5. The bulk of the lineup drops on February 12, including BlazBlue Entropy Effect X, RIDE 6, Cash Cleaner Simulator, and ChromaGun 2: Dye Hard, all for PS5. That day also sees Centipede Gun on PS4 and PS5, Kemco RPG Selection Vol. 3 on PS5, Lil Gator Game: In the Dark on PS5, Pure Pool Pro on PS5, and Yakuza Kiwami 3 & Dark Ties on PS4 and PS5.
Wrapping up the week on February 13 are Clue: Murder By Death on PS4 and PS5, High on Life 2 on PS5, REANIMAL on PS5, Rune Factory: Guardians of Azuma on PS5, and Totally Reliable Delivery Service: Definitive Edition on PS5. These additions provide diverse options, from racing simulations like RIDE 6 to narrative adventures such as REANIMAL, enhancing the library for PlayStation users worldwide.
